"nontheless" is probably misspelled. Trying nonetheless instead Definition of nonetheless
1. nonetheless [ r ] despite anything to the contrary (usually following a concession)
Examples:
"although I'm a little afraid, however I'd like to try it"
"while we disliked each other, nevertheless we agreed"
"he was a stern yet fair master"
(Chester G. Starr, The Origins of Greek Civili...)
The rows of animals and birds , in_particular , suggest awareness of Oriental animal friezes , transmitted perhaps via Syrian silver bowls and textiles , but the specific forms of these rows on local vases and metal products are nonetheless Greek .
(Hampton Stone, The Man Who Looked Death...)
He , of_course , must have been equally unprepared for what confronted him , but , nonetheless , I did find his reaction startling .
